发新话题
打印

IBM DB2 日常维护汇总(七)

IBM DB2 日常维护汇总(七)


DB2函数
7 D& U0 P3 d: R2 u* B' d& h. J$ r  135.AVG()
4 z5 u& Y% t% [1 W0 d0 ?  返回一组数值的平均值. 8 j5 t/ `# T" D! |
  SELECTAVG(SALARY)FROMBSEMPMS; + V$ i" J5 l$ x1 l0 a
   , d2 ]+ F5 p% O4 N3 {" X$ K
  136.CORR(),CORRELATION()
% |9 d, d, f3 P" t9 n1 K  返回一对数值的关系系数. - {, j& k( P, T/ ^3 a: W6 e6 b
  SELECTCORRELATION(SALARY,BONUS)FROMBSEMPMS;
5 X$ W5 M  a: n. g( g; Y( D   % B- J, f- n( r6 I, @3 j: i5 y4 m
  137.COUNT()
' v& r: N! y/ K  L/ ]0 G) W  返回一组行或值的个数. 8 W4 M  t( }: K( ?6 a
  SELECTCOUNT(*)FROMBSEMPMS;
0 D& G! _( b* e+ s2 _) c. U   ) d) R% X: |, U
  138.COVAR(),COVARIANCE()
+ `2 R! f% x$ O$ \6 \  返回一对数值的协方差. + G! R3 \! q1 @2 V
  SELECTCOVAR(SALARY,BONUS)FROMBSEMPMS; 8 h! |- z' f; O
  
8 P2 A' f! c/ l* F0 @. A# Q  139.MAX()
+ @% m4 p, T8 M8 c' g2 G! H4 H! t  返回一组数值中的最大值.
" P  K# C2 G( Y# p! F  SELECTMAX(SALARY)FROMBSEMPMS;
/ Y3 e; s9 [! `6 P
0 F$ \" z! e% n# f7 a8 `. A  140.MIN() 7 M$ ]# K+ t- Q
  返回一组数值中的最小值. $ Z: i9 k4 j$ _  T; D% k1 s- Y
  SELECTMIN(SALARY)FROMBSEMPMS; - q2 q4 S  @* L1 m  ]: Y' w! M
   7 o9 K: ~6 e& e+ [% ]# t. s
  141.STDDEV() : Y$ b  f2 i+ V  v: f9 ~
  返回一组数值的标准偏差. 5 f  a' i% n  E" E$ X  g
  SELECTSTDDEV(SALARY)FROMBSEMPMS;
$ ^2 M4 x  i/ q! _  
3 m5 N" ]4 v: ?& c  142.SUM() 9 d0 h! {! B: r
  返回一组数据的和.
; L; w5 d, ~% W# S  SELECTSUM(SALARY)FROMBSEMPMS;
" C* H% i- Q7 V/ [, e5 f% b! P" s+ O  
; @/ z7 D! f- Z$ D  d! c) k  143.VAR(),VARIANCE()
& d% n2 a: s* ]9 ^. Z! @  y0 z+ r/ F  返回一组数值的方差. 3 ^4 ^$ J4 U* S) h6 H' g
  SELECTVARIANCE(SALARY)FROMBSEMPMS;
8 F: ]* Q  u* n5 h2 M+ i2 v& B  
" y& a; J" c) l% V3 }2 \  144.ABS(),ABSVAL() & }- x) D: h- i+ P( }, x
  返回参数的绝对值.
' K6 w) G: p/ o4 P' M# j( D; P  SELECTABS(-3.4)FROMBSEMPMS;
, e/ X/ M0 ^3 D, B: I' ^; m. e   % q& @4 F) ?0 l! _
  145.ACOS()
0 B5 Y: y) b. ?- D4 \" N8 ?0 D  e, t  返回参数的反余弦值. & W2 X+ O* Z+ j: T
  SELECTACOS(0.9)FROMBSEMPMS;
* B8 L. p' i# a   4 r) W; w$ I# ~/ V
  146.ASCII() ) E; X9 b6 p5 [! @1 ?7 _
  返回整数参数最左边的字符的ASCII码. 7 E) R" p: z$ J* u! Y: b
  SELECTASCII('R')FROMBSEMPMS;
: a& l$ I4 m' ^: s5 r   , u8 I, @: h. T( T. ?) w2 B; t
  147.ASIN()
3 g" Q$ r6 |% j2 i- Q/ g: H5 A3 O9 r8 R  返回用弧度表示的角度的参数的反正弦函数. " R5 O- Q9 ^9 d5 _$ T( d% q
  SELECTASIN(0.9)FROMBSEMPMS; 9 Q3 \. F; y; c6 V6 I
  
! K7 H7 V) R5 D9 A6 k8 I0 ^  148.ATAN() # M" t8 c; ^! @: f
  返回参数的反正切值,该参数用弧度表示的角度的参数. 4 o5 a- R# N( I8 d/ u& v4 U
  SELECTATAN(0.9)FROMBSEMPMS;
! C. k  K* ]9 p$ M: j" S  
1 I2 L- c. s* X0 W: b  149.ATAN2() + A1 z& D5 Q8 U/ S
  返回用弧度表示的角度的X和Y坐标的反正切值. ! I4 Y6 k( A7 B; P# d! D2 Z
  SELECTATAN2(0.5,0.9)FROMBSEMPMS; . l# b6 E( J# d9 v, [% ?
   : Q% Q) L; e  p1 _- g
  150.BIGINT()
" m$ E0 `0 |0 L6 @+ X4 f6 k  返回整型常量中的数字或字符串的64位整数表示. ) n8 |; b2 i% J: A9 n" F7 D
  SELECTBIGINT(EMP_NO)FROMBSEMPMS;
, r, b8 A7 x' b- h: G   * {5 h# K$ ~- H" H
  151.CEILING()ORCEIL() ; ?6 d! r* C8 J  W5 d* q' Z
  返回比参数大或等于参数的最小的整数值.
3 M# s7 r1 Q' [8 c, i3 t& s- c  SELECTCEILING(3.56)FROMBSEMPMS;
' g* C- R! z, `/ U  SELECTCEIL(4.67)FROMBSEMPMS;
8 q, B: [0 E  u- F; a/ ^1 _   * c& {  a7 l9 r& r
  152.CHAR()
" U) \8 `7 [& @' V( Y. q  返回日期时间型,字符串,整数,十进制或双精度浮点数的字符串表示. . j# v1 E; D  u6 J4 ], H3 b2 n0 e  L
  SELECTCHAR(SALARY,',')FROMBSEMPMS;
( T) k& i6 s2 j8 @$ @0 s   $ b8 R4 |. }2 y
  153.CHR() , @- r* v4 o: ^/ a1 F' H
  返回具有由参数指定的ASCII码的字符.
+ }0 \$ o: I9 q5 J7 B5 B  SELECTCHAR(167)FROMBSEMPMS;



点击图标进入精品网摘收藏 欢迎大家加入网络收藏夹

TOP

发新话题